“Holiness is not for wimps and the cross is not negotiable, sweetheart, it’s a requirement.”  ~ Mother Angelica

Sometimes, you just cannot pretty up the truth.  You can’t make people “feel good” about something that might not be desirable.  You just have to say it.  Mother Angelica did just that in today’s quote.  The quote actually reminds me of the Gospel two days ago when Jesus told His followers, “Whoever wishes to come after me must deny himself, take up his cross, and follow me.  For whoever wishes to save his life will lose it, but whoever loses his life for my sake will find it.” (Mt 16:24-25)

There is a cost to discipleship.  The cost can appear to be quite harsh.  Actually, the cost can be extremely harsh, even to the point of losing one’s life.  However, the cost of discipleship is nothing compared to the benefits and reward.  The benefits are the gifts and fruits of the Holy Spirit and the reward, well, how do you spell e-t-e-r-n-i-t-y?

We might have to face opposition here on earth.  We might have to face ridicule or rejection.  We might be brought up against those who wish to tear the faith down.  We might have to forfeit our own lives.  That’s the cross.

Jesus helps us to carry our crosses, though.  He helps us shoulder the burden.  He will give us everything that we need to remain faithful to Him if that is our true desire.  Never be afraid of the pain, the worry, the rejection, or any other cost of discipleship.

No matter what the world might try to offer us instead is nothing compared to the glory that awaits us if we cling dearly to that cross.  It will bring us through death to life, just as it brought Jesus.

In the cross, glory.
